Fair Representation NOW
On behalf of Ajax Town Council, I would like to thank residents who signed the Fair Representation NOW petition - requesting Regional Council undertake a formal review of its composition. Unfortunately, the Town’s motion for fairness was not supported by Regional Council on October 29, 2008. As a result, the principle of representation-by-population will continue to be disadvantaged, and residents of some municipalities will gain from disproportionate influence at the regional level. The fight for fairness did not end at Regional Council. It will continue until Ajax residents have their equal and fair say on the priorities of Durham - especially those issues which most affect our quality of life like water and sewer, recycling and waste management, transit and roads.
We now hope that the Province of Ontario and Ajax-Pickering MPP Joe Dickson will intervene so that fairness is brought back to the region.
